Output 0680d8fa3ab580c6fa38d5718f876e4b109b34c65265da964b5d435464b97c36:8

value
31837760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f61d18248bd20c621432933ff23750d95d06fe8 OP_EQUALVERIFY OP_CHECKSIG
address
18EjZhMd6krYzXdoUnLwnd2he4jdc9ht5K
transaction
0680d8fa3ab580c6fa38d5718f876e4b109b34c65265da964b5d435464b97c36
confirmations
596494
spent
true